Bonaguil Castle is an architectural anomaly. Built between 1445 and 1520, it combines the latest medieval fortification techniques with the earliest artillery adaptations — but at a time when castles were already obsolete. Bérenger de Roquefeuil, whom his neighbors nicknamed "the mad baron," poured his entire fortune into it. Legend says he wasn't protecting territory, but a secret.
« "I shall build a castle that neither my villainous subjects, nor the English, nor even the mightiest soldiers of the King of France shall ever take!" »— — Bérenger de Roquefeuil, Baron of Bonaguil, c. 1480
Bérenger de Roquefeuil inherits Bonaguil Castle in 1445. He is a violent, quarrelsome, and megalomaniacal lord. He falls out with his vassals, his neighbors, and even the king. His answer: transform a modest 13th-century castrum into the most advanced fortress of his time.
Over forty years, he erects thirteen towers, six-meter-thick walls, a barbican, a 35-meter keep, underground galleries carved into the rock, and a defense-in-depth system capable of withstanding artillery. The castle is a military engineering masterpiece — the last of its kind in France.
But nobody attacks. Bérenger dies in 1530, alone in his impregnable fortress. The castle survives the centuries without ever being besieged. During the Revolution, it is sold for 100 francs and villagers begin dismantling it for its stones. Listed as a Historic Monument in 1862, it is today one of the best-preserved castles in France.
